Public Transit Adoption: In cities facing heat island intensification, opting for buses or bikes reduces personal heat exposure and lowers urban air pollution. This choice exemplifies how climate science reshapes mobility habits.
Seasonal Eating: A farmer in a region experiencing delayed rains may shift to drought-tolerant grains, guided by climate forecasts. This adaptive strategy reflects real-time integration of scientific data into daily food decisions.
Water Conservation: In areas projected to face water scarcity, households adjust shower times and install rainwater tanks—choices directly informed by local climate risk assessments.
